admin
What is the JavaScript Internationalization API (I18n)?
| Leave a CommentWhat is the JavaScript Internationalization API (I18n)? – SitePoint Skip to main content Free JavaScript Book! Write powerful, clean and maintainable JavaScript. RRP $11.95 English is the world’s most widely used language, yet only one in seven people speak it. It’s the first (native) language of 379 million people, but 917 million speak Mandarin Chinese, […]
Read moreGrowing UX Maturity: Finding A UX Champion And Demonstrating ROI (Part 1)
| Leave a CommentAbout The Author Victor is a Philadelphia based researcher, author, and speaker. His book Design for the Mind, is available from Manning Publications. Victor frequently writes … More about Victor ↬ We all benefit when we work to increase the overall UX maturity of our organizations. This article explores the concept of UX maturity, and […]
Read moreES6 Arrow Functions: Fat and Concise Syntax in JavaScript
| Leave a CommentJavaScript Arrow Functions: Fat and Concise Syntax in ES6 Skip to main content Free JavaScript Book! Write powerful, clean and maintainable JavaScript. RRP $11.95 In this article, you’ll learn all about JavaScript’s arrow function syntax — including some of the gotchas you need to be aware of when leveraging arrow functions in your code. You’ll […]
Read moreCSS Auditing Tools
| Leave a CommentAbout The Author Juggling between three languages on a daily basis, Iris is known for her love of linguistics, arts, web design and typography, as well as her goldmine of … More about Iris ↬ In a new short series of posts, we highlight some of the useful tools and techniques for developers and designers […]
Read moreThe Guide To Ethical Scraping Of Dynamic Websites With Node.js And Puppeteer
| Leave a CommentFor a lot of web scraping tasks, an HTTP client is enough to extract a page’s data. However, when it comes to dynamic websites, a headless browser sometimes becomes indispensable. In this tutorial, we will build a web scraper that can scrape dynamic websites based on Node.js and Puppeteer. Let’s start with a little section […]
Read morePHP Authorization with JWT (JSON Web Tokens)
| Leave a CommentPHP Authorization with JWT (JSON Web Tokens) – SitePoint Skip to main content Free JavaScript Book! Write powerful, clean and maintainable JavaScript. RRP $11.95 There was a time when the only way to authenticate yourself with an application was by providing your credentials (usually a username or email address and a password) and a session […]
Read moreNew Live Workshops On Front-End & UX
| Leave a CommentMeet our new workshops on front-end and UX — on web performance, interface design, psychology and modern CSS. With Lea Verou, Harry Roberts, Stephanie Eckles, Dan Mall and so many others. Jump to all online workshops ↬ There is something magical about people from all over the world coming together, live. Camera on, mic nearby, in […]
Read moreModeling A GraphQL API For Your Blog Using Webiny Serverless CMS
| Leave a CommentAbout The Author Nwani Victory works remotely as a Fullstack developer from Lagos, Nigeria. After office hours, he doubles as a Cloud Engineer seeking ways to make Cloud … More about Nwani ↬ In the world of serverless applications, Webiny is becoming a popular way to adopt the serverless approach of building applications by providing […]
Read moreObscure Mobile Design Techniques That Boost UX
| Leave a CommentAbout The Author Gert Svaiko is a professional copywriter and mainly works with digital marketing companies in the US and EU. More about Gert ↬ To inspire mobile designers, let’s look at how some clever design solutions tackle mobile navigation, confirmation dialogs, animations, and gamifying the waiting experience. It’s no secret that smartphone usage has […]
Read moreBeyond Console.log() – Level up Your Debugging Skills
| Leave a CommentBeyond Console.log() – Level up Your Debugging Skills – SitePoint Skip to main content Free JavaScript Book! Write powerful, clean and maintainable JavaScript. RRP $11.95 You may have established a pattern of coding that utilizes a few key tools offered by your browser’s console. But have you dug any deeper lately? There are some powerful […]
Read moreUI Design Testing Tools I Use All The Time
| Leave a CommentAbout The Author Paul is a leader in conversion rate optimisation and user experience design thinking. He has over 25 years experience working with clients such as Doctors … More about Paul ↬ Our lives as UI designers have never been easier with a host of amazing tools at our disposal. In this article, Paul […]
Read moreAn Introduction to Genetic Algorithms
| Leave a CommentAn Introduction to Genetic Algorithms – SitePoint Skip to main content Free JavaScript Book! Write powerful, clean and maintainable JavaScript. RRP $11.95 A genetic algorithm is a procedure that searches for the best solution to a problem using operations that emulate the natural processes involved in evolution, such as “survival of the fittest”, chromosomal crossover, […]
Read moreCreating An Outside Focus And Click Handler React Component
| Leave a CommentAbout The Author Arihant Verma is a Software Engineer based in India. He likes to read open source code and help others understand it. He’s a rich text editors fanatic. His … More about Arihant ↬ In this article, we’ll look at how to create an outside focus and click handler with React. You’ll learn […]
Read moreThe State Of Mobile And Why Mobile Web Testing Matters
| Leave a CommentAbout The Author Kelvin is an independent software maker currently building Sailscasts — a platform to learn server-side JavaScript. He is also a technical writer and … More about Kelvin ↬ With mobile traffic accounting for over 50% of web traffic these days, leaving your mobile performance unoptimized isn’t really an option. In this article, […]
Read moreHow to Change Your Boss’s Mind Without Losing Your Job
| Leave a CommentHow to Change Your Boss’s Mind Without Losing Your Job – SitePoint Skip to main content Free JavaScript Book! Write powerful, clean and maintainable JavaScript. RRP $11.95 Your boss is about to do something stupid. You know the routine. They make a terrible decision that ends up costing the company money. When they realize they’ve […]
Read moreFetching Data from a Third-party API with Vue.js and Axios
| Leave a CommentFetching Data from a Third-party API with Vue.js and Axios – SitePoint Skip to main content Free JavaScript Book! Write powerful, clean and maintainable JavaScript. RRP $11.95 More often than not, when building your JavaScript application, you’ll want to fetch data from a remote source or consume an API. There’s lots of cool stuff that […]
Read moreState Of GDPR In 2021: Cookie Consent For Designers And Developers
| Leave a CommentAs digital practitioners, GDPR has impacted every facet of our professional and personal lives. Whether you’re addicted to Instagram, message your family on WhatsApp, buy products from Etsy or Google information, no one has escaped the rules that were introduced in 2018. Last week, I gave you an update on everything that’s happened with GDPR […]
Read moreHow to Fetch Data from a Third-party API with Deno
| Leave a CommentHow to Fetch Data from a Third-party API with Deno – SitePoint Skip to main content Free JavaScript Book! Write powerful, clean and maintainable JavaScript. RRP $11.95 In this article, we’ll explore Deno, a relatively new tool built as a competitor/replacement for Node.js that offers a more secure environment and comes with TypeScript support out […]
Read moreFresh Inspiration For March And A Smashing Winner (2021 Wallpapers Edition)
| Leave a CommentOur wallpapers post this month is a special one: There’s not only a new collection of wallpapers created by creative folks from across the globe waiting for you, but we’ll also award a smashing prize to the best design. More than ten years ago, we embarked on our monthly wallpapers adventure to provide you with […]
Read moreBuilding User Trust In UX Design
| Leave a CommentAbout The Author Adam is a senior lead UX/UI designer with more than 8 years of experience. Adam’s passion for design steadily grew into establishing his own agency, that … More about Adam ↬ Trust is at the heart of a long-term strategy of any product. There are many ways to earn it, and even […]
Read moreBuilding A Discord Bot Using Discord.js
| Leave a CommentAbout The Author Subha is a freelance web developer and a learner who is always passionate about learning and experimenting with new things. He loves to write about his new … More about Subha ↬ An introduction to building a Discord bot using the Discord.js module. The bot will share random jokes, assign or revoke […]
Read moreMaterial Design Text Fields Are Badly Designed
| Leave a CommentAbout The Author Adam Silver is an interaction designer focused on design systems and inclusive design. He loves to help organizations deliver products and services so that … More about Adam ↬ Where to put the label in a web form? In the early days, we talked about left-aligned labels versus top-aligned labels. These days […]
Read moreCanvas vs SVG: Choosing the Right Tool for the Job
| Leave a CommentCanvas vs SVG: Choosing the Right Tool for the Job – SitePoint Skip to main content Free JavaScript Book! Write powerful, clean and maintainable JavaScript. RRP $11.95 HTML5 Canvas and SVG are both standards-based HTML5 technologies that you can use to create amazing graphics and visual experiences. The question I’m asking in this article is […]
Read moreCreate Responsive Image Effects With CSS Gradients And `aspect-ratio`
| Leave a CommentAbout The Author Stephanie Eckles is a front-end focused SWE at Microsoft. She’s also the author of ModernCSS.dev which provides modern solutions to old CSS problems as in-depth … More about Stephanie ↬ A classic problem in CSS is maintaining the aspect ratio of images across related components, such as cards. The newly supported aspect-ratio […]
Read more